ryzen1950-ubuntu1604-cpu AMD Ryzen Threadripper 1950X 16-Core testing with a MSI X399 GAMING PRO CARBON AC (MS-7B09) v1.0 and MSI NVIDIA GeForce GTX 1080 8192MB on Ubuntu 16.04 via the Phoronix Test Suite.
HTML result view exported from: https://openbenchmarking.org/result/1709134-TR-RYZEN195013&sro&grw .
ryzen1950-ubuntu1604-cpu Processor Motherboard Chipset Memory Disk Graphics Audio Network OS Kernel Desktop Display Driver OpenGL Vulkan Compiler File-System Screen Resolution Ryzen1950-Ubuntu16.04-CPU-1 Ryzen1950-Ubuntu16.04-CPU-Multicore Ryzen1950-Ubuntu16.04-CPU-Dolfyn Ryzen1950-Ubuntu16.04-CPU-x264 Ryzen1950-Ubuntu16.04-CPU-c-ray Ryzen1950-Ubuntu16.04-CPU-Minion Ryzen1950-Ubuntu16.04-CPU-HPC AMD Ryzen Threadripper 1950X 16-Core @ 3.40GHz (32 Cores) MSI X399 GAMING PRO CARBON AC (MS-7B09) v1.0 AMD Device 1450 64512MB 250GB Samsung SSD 850 + 4001GB Western Digital WD40EFRX-68W + 2 x 4001GB Western Digital WD40EFRX-68N MSI NVIDIA GeForce GTX 1080 8192MB (57/405MHz) Realtek Generic Intel I211 Gigabit Connection Ubuntu 16.04 4.10.0-33-generic (x86_64) MATE 1.12.1 NVIDIA 381.22 4.5.0 1.0.42 GCC 5.4.0 20160609 ext4 1920x1080 MSI NVIDIA GeForce GTX 1080 8192MB (65/405MHz) MSI NVIDIA GeForce GTX 1080 8192MB (1719/5005MHz) MSI NVIDIA GeForce GTX 1080 8192MB (184/5005MHz) MSI NVIDIA GeForce GTX 1080 8192MB (1718/5005MHz) MSI NVIDIA GeForce GTX 1080 8192MB (62/5005MHz) MSI NVIDIA GeForce GTX 1080 8192MB (68/405MHz) OpenBenchmarking.org Compiler Details - --build=x86_64-linux-gnu --disable-browser-plugin --disable-vtable-verify --disable-werror --enable-checking=release --enable-clocale=gnu --enable-gnu-unique-object --enable-gtk-cairo --enable-java-awt=gtk --enable-java-home --enable-languages=c,ada,c++,java,go,d,fortran,objc,obj-c++ --enable-libmpx --enable-libstdcxx-debug --enable-libstdcxx-time=yes --enable-multiarch --enable-multilib --enable-nls --enable-objc-gc --enable-plugin --enable-shared --enable-threads=posix --host=x86_64-linux-gnu --target=x86_64-linux-gnu --with-abi=m64 --with-arch-32=i686 --with-arch-directory=amd64 --with-default-libstdcxx-abi=new --with-multilib-list=m32,m64,mx32 --with-tune=generic -v
ryzen1950-ubuntu1604-cpu scimark2: Composite scimark2: Monte Carlo scimark2: Fast Fourier Transform scimark2: Sparse Matrix Multiply scimark2: Dense LU Matrix Factorization scimark2: Jacobi Successive Over-Relaxation clomp: Static OMP Speedup minion: Graceful minion: Solitaire minion: Quasigroup hmmer: Pfam Database Search mrbayes: Primate Phylogeny Analysis hpcc: G-HPL hpcc: G-Ffte hpcc: EP-DGEMM hpcc: G-Ptrans hpcc: EP-STREAM Triad hpcc: G-Rand Access hpcc: Rand Ring Latency hpcc: Rand Ring Bandwidth hpcc: Max Ping Pong Bandwidth dolfyn: Computational Fluid Dynamics hpcg: Phoronix Test Suite v7.2.1 npb: LU.A x264: H.264 Video Encoding c-ray: Total Time fhourstones: Complex Connect-4 Solving gmpbench: Total Time Ryzen1950-Ubuntu16.04-CPU-1 Ryzen1950-Ubuntu16.04-CPU-Multicore Ryzen1950-Ubuntu16.04-CPU-Dolfyn Ryzen1950-Ubuntu16.04-CPU-x264 Ryzen1950-Ubuntu16.04-CPU-c-ray Ryzen1950-Ubuntu16.04-CPU-Minion Ryzen1950-Ubuntu16.04-CPU-HPC 6.09 207.71 10999.90 4912.50 6.12 25983.24 17.74 464.69 4.02 45.44 73.63 117.62 501.27 135.93 122.97 649.52 450.98 1146.97 0.75 135.45333 7.16209 7.19880 3.31189 1.09201 0.06709 0.97656 0.32496 13541.399 0.69 OpenBenchmarking.org
SciMark Computational Test: Composite OpenBenchmarking.org Mflops, More Is Better SciMark 2.0 Computational Test: Composite Ryzen1950-Ubuntu16.04-CPU-HPC 110 220 330 440 550 SE +/- 1.59, N = 4 501.27 1. (CC) gcc options: -lm
SciMark Computational Test: Monte Carlo OpenBenchmarking.org Mflops, More Is Better SciMark 2.0 Computational Test: Monte Carlo Ryzen1950-Ubuntu16.04-CPU-HPC 30 60 90 120 150 SE +/- 0.56, N = 4 135.93 1. (CC) gcc options: -lm
SciMark Computational Test: Fast Fourier Transform OpenBenchmarking.org Mflops, More Is Better SciMark 2.0 Computational Test: Fast Fourier Transform Ryzen1950-Ubuntu16.04-CPU-HPC 30 60 90 120 150 SE +/- 0.61, N = 4 122.97 1. (CC) gcc options: -lm
SciMark Computational Test: Sparse Matrix Multiply OpenBenchmarking.org Mflops, More Is Better SciMark 2.0 Computational Test: Sparse Matrix Multiply Ryzen1950-Ubuntu16.04-CPU-HPC 140 280 420 560 700 SE +/- 4.87, N = 4 649.52 1. (CC) gcc options: -lm
SciMark Computational Test: Dense LU Matrix Factorization OpenBenchmarking.org Mflops, More Is Better SciMark 2.0 Computational Test: Dense LU Matrix Factorization Ryzen1950-Ubuntu16.04-CPU-HPC 100 200 300 400 500 SE +/- 8.98, N = 4 450.98 1. (CC) gcc options: -lm
SciMark Computational Test: Jacobi Successive Over-Relaxation OpenBenchmarking.org Mflops, More Is Better SciMark 2.0 Computational Test: Jacobi Successive Over-Relaxation Ryzen1950-Ubuntu16.04-CPU-HPC 200 400 600 800 1000 SE +/- 4.51, N = 4 1146.97 1. (CC) gcc options: -lm
CLOMP Static OMP Speedup OpenBenchmarking.org Speedup, More Is Better CLOMP 3.3 Static OMP Speedup Ryzen1950-Ubuntu16.04-CPU-HPC 0.1688 0.3376 0.5064 0.6752 0.844 SE +/- 0.04, N = 10 0.75 1. (CC) gcc options: --openmp -O3 -lm
Minion Benchmark: Graceful OpenBenchmarking.org Seconds, Fewer Is Better Minion 1.8 Benchmark: Graceful Ryzen1950-Ubuntu16.04-CPU-Minion 10 20 30 40 50 SE +/- 0.33, N = 3 45.44 1. (CXX) g++ options: -std=gnu++11 -O3 -fomit-frame-pointer -rdynamic
Minion Benchmark: Solitaire OpenBenchmarking.org Seconds, Fewer Is Better Minion 1.8 Benchmark: Solitaire Ryzen1950-Ubuntu16.04-CPU-Minion 16 32 48 64 80 SE +/- 0.45, N = 3 73.63 1. (CXX) g++ options: -std=gnu++11 -O3 -fomit-frame-pointer -rdynamic
Minion Benchmark: Quasigroup OpenBenchmarking.org Seconds, Fewer Is Better Minion 1.8 Benchmark: Quasigroup Ryzen1950-Ubuntu16.04-CPU-Minion 30 60 90 120 150 SE +/- 0.73, N = 3 117.62 1. (CXX) g++ options: -std=gnu++11 -O3 -fomit-frame-pointer -rdynamic
Timed HMMer Search Pfam Database Search OpenBenchmarking.org Seconds, Fewer Is Better Timed HMMer Search 2.3.2 Pfam Database Search Ryzen1950-Ubuntu16.04-CPU-1 Ryzen1950-Ubuntu16.04-CPU-Multicore 2 4 6 8 10 SE +/- 0.01, N = 3 SE +/- 0.01, N = 3 6.09 6.12 1. (CC) gcc options: -O2 -pthread -lhmmer -lsquid -lm
Timed MrBayes Analysis Primate Phylogeny Analysis OpenBenchmarking.org Seconds, Fewer Is Better Timed MrBayes Analysis 3.1.2 Primate Phylogeny Analysis Ryzen1950-Ubuntu16.04-CPU-1 50 100 150 200 250 SE +/- 0.29, N = 3 207.71
HPC Challenge Test / Class: G-HPL OpenBenchmarking.org GFLOPS, More Is Better HPC Challenge 1.5.0 Test / Class: G-HPL Ryzen1950-Ubuntu16.04-CPU-HPC 30 60 90 120 150 SE +/- 0.13, N = 3 135.45 1. (CC) gcc options: -lblas -lm -pthread -lmpi -fomit-frame-pointer -O3 -march=native -funroll-loops 2. BLAS + Open MPI 1.10.2
HPC Challenge Test / Class: G-Ffte OpenBenchmarking.org GFLOPS, More Is Better HPC Challenge 1.5.0 Test / Class: G-Ffte Ryzen1950-Ubuntu16.04-CPU-HPC 2 4 6 8 10 SE +/- 0.08464, N = 3 7.16209 1. (CC) gcc options: -lblas -lm -pthread -lmpi -fomit-frame-pointer -O3 -march=native -funroll-loops 2. BLAS + Open MPI 1.10.2
HPC Challenge Test / Class: EP-DGEMM OpenBenchmarking.org GFLOPS, More Is Better HPC Challenge 1.5.0 Test / Class: EP-DGEMM Ryzen1950-Ubuntu16.04-CPU-HPC 2 4 6 8 10 SE +/- 0.06766, N = 3 7.19880 1. (CC) gcc options: -lblas -lm -pthread -lmpi -fomit-frame-pointer -O3 -march=native -funroll-loops 2. BLAS + Open MPI 1.10.2
HPC Challenge Test / Class: G-Ptrans OpenBenchmarking.org GB/s, More Is Better HPC Challenge 1.5.0 Test / Class: G-Ptrans Ryzen1950-Ubuntu16.04-CPU-HPC 0.7452 1.4904 2.2356 2.9808 3.726 SE +/- 0.02217, N = 3 3.31189 1. (CC) gcc options: -lblas -lm -pthread -lmpi -fomit-frame-pointer -O3 -march=native -funroll-loops 2. BLAS + Open MPI 1.10.2
HPC Challenge Test / Class: EP-STREAM Triad OpenBenchmarking.org GB/s, More Is Better HPC Challenge 1.5.0 Test / Class: EP-STREAM Triad Ryzen1950-Ubuntu16.04-CPU-HPC 0.2457 0.4914 0.7371 0.9828 1.2285 SE +/- 0.00501, N = 3 1.09201 1. (CC) gcc options: -lblas -lm -pthread -lmpi -fomit-frame-pointer -O3 -march=native -funroll-loops 2. BLAS + Open MPI 1.10.2
HPC Challenge Test / Class: G-Random Access OpenBenchmarking.org GUP/s, More Is Better HPC Challenge 1.5.0 Test / Class: G-Random Access Ryzen1950-Ubuntu16.04-CPU-HPC 0.0151 0.0302 0.0453 0.0604 0.0755 SE +/- 0.00247, N = 3 0.06709 1. (CC) gcc options: -lblas -lm -pthread -lmpi -fomit-frame-pointer -O3 -march=native -funroll-loops 2. BLAS + Open MPI 1.10.2
HPC Challenge Test / Class: Random Ring Latency OpenBenchmarking.org usecs, Fewer Is Better HPC Challenge 1.5.0 Test / Class: Random Ring Latency Ryzen1950-Ubuntu16.04-CPU-HPC 0.2197 0.4394 0.6591 0.8788 1.0985 SE +/- 0.00115, N = 3 0.97656 1. (CC) gcc options: -lblas -lm -pthread -lmpi -fomit-frame-pointer -O3 -march=native -funroll-loops 2. BLAS + Open MPI 1.10.2
HPC Challenge Test / Class: Random Ring Bandwidth OpenBenchmarking.org GB/s, More Is Better HPC Challenge 1.5.0 Test / Class: Random Ring Bandwidth Ryzen1950-Ubuntu16.04-CPU-HPC 0.0731 0.1462 0.2193 0.2924 0.3655 SE +/- 0.00258, N = 3 0.32496 1. (CC) gcc options: -lblas -lm -pthread -lmpi -fomit-frame-pointer -O3 -march=native -funroll-loops 2. BLAS + Open MPI 1.10.2
HPC Challenge Test / Class: Max Ping Pong Bandwidth OpenBenchmarking.org MB/s, More Is Better HPC Challenge 1.5.0 Test / Class: Max Ping Pong Bandwidth Ryzen1950-Ubuntu16.04-CPU-HPC 3K 6K 9K 12K 15K SE +/- 56.27, N = 3 13541.40 1. (CC) gcc options: -lblas -lm -pthread -lmpi -fomit-frame-pointer -O3 -march=native -funroll-loops 2. BLAS + Open MPI 1.10.2
Dolfyn Computational Fluid Dynamics OpenBenchmarking.org Seconds, Fewer Is Better Dolfyn 0.527 Computational Fluid Dynamics Ryzen1950-Ubuntu16.04-CPU-Dolfyn 4 8 12 16 20 SE +/- 0.15, N = 3 17.74
High Performance Conjugate Gradient Phoronix Test Suite v7.2.1 OpenBenchmarking.org High Performance Conjugate Gradient 3.0 Phoronix Test Suite v7.2.1 Ryzen1950-Ubuntu16.04-CPU-HPC 0.1553 0.3106 0.4659 0.6212 0.7765 SE +/- 0.01, N = 3 0.69
NAS Parallel Benchmarks Test / Class: LU.A OpenBenchmarking.org Total Mop/s, More Is Better NAS Parallel Benchmarks 3.3 Test / Class: LU.A Ryzen1950-Ubuntu16.04-CPU-Multicore 6K 12K 18K 24K 30K SE +/- 155.58, N = 3 25983.24 1. (F9X) gfortran options: -O3 -march=native -pthread -lmpi_usempif08 -lmpi_mpifh -lmpi 2. Open MPI 1.10.2
x264 H.264 Video Encoding OpenBenchmarking.org Frames Per Second, More Is Better x264 2017-09-08 H.264 Video Encoding Ryzen1950-Ubuntu16.04-CPU-x264 100 200 300 400 500 SE +/- 2.98, N = 3 464.69 1. (CC) gcc options: -ldl -m64 -lm -lpthread -O3 -ffast-math -std=gnu99 -fPIC -fomit-frame-pointer -fno-tree-vectorize
C-Ray Total Time OpenBenchmarking.org Seconds, Fewer Is Better C-Ray 1.1 Total Time Ryzen1950-Ubuntu16.04-CPU-c-ray 0.9045 1.809 2.7135 3.618 4.5225 SE +/- 0.01, N = 3 4.02 1. (CC) gcc options: -lm -lpthread -O3
Fhourstones Complex Connect-4 Solving OpenBenchmarking.org Kpos / sec, More Is Better Fhourstones 3.1 Complex Connect-4 Solving Ryzen1950-Ubuntu16.04-CPU-1 2K 4K 6K 8K 10K SE +/- 51.97, N = 3 10999.90 1. (CC) gcc options: -O3
GMPbench Total Time OpenBenchmarking.org GMPbench Score, More Is Better GMPbench 0.2 Total Time Ryzen1950-Ubuntu16.04-CPU-1 1100 2200 3300 4400 5500 4912.50 1. (CC) gcc options: -O3 -fomit-frame-pointer -lm
HPC Challenge Test / Class: G-Ffte OpenBenchmarking.org GFLOP/s, More Is Better HPC Challenge 1.5.0 Test / Class: G-Ffte Ryzen1950-Ubuntu16.04-CPU-HPC 2 4 6 8 10 SE +/- 0.08464, N = 3 7.16209 1. (CC) gcc options: -lblas -lm -pthread -lmpi -fomit-frame-pointer -O3 -march=native -funroll-loops 2. BLAS + Open MPI 1.10.2
Phoronix Test Suite v10.8.5